Back to Basics: PB Ratio


Children's Place  (NAS:PLCE) PB Ratio Explanation

Unlike valuation ratios relative to the earning power such as PE Ratio, PE Ratio without NRI, PS Ratio, Price-to-Operating-Cash-Flow , or Price-to-Free-Cash-Flow, the PB Ratio measures the valuation of the stock relative to the underlying asset of the company.

The PB Ratio works the best for the businesses that earn most of their profit from their assets, e.g. banks and insurance companies.


Be Aware

Some businesses have very light assets, such as software companies or insurance agencies. The PB Ratio does not work well for these companies. Some companies even have negative equity, so the PB Ratio cannot be applied to them.

Children's Place Business Description

Other Exchanges CP5:Germany
Address 500 Plaza Drive, Secaucus, NJ, USA, 07094
Children's Place Inc operate an omni-channel children's specialty portfolio of brands in North America. It designs, contract to manufacture, and sell fashionable, high-quality apparel, accessories and footwear predominantly at value prices under proprietary The Children's Place, Place, Baby Place, Gymboree, Sugar & Jade, and PJ Place brand names. The Company classifies its business into two segments: The Children's Place U.S. and The Children's Place International.
